#e19343 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e19343 is composed of 88.2% red, 57.6% green and 26.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 34.7% magenta, 70.2% yellow and 11.8% black. It has a hue angle of 30.4 degrees, a saturation of 72.5% and a lightness of 57.3%. #e19343 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ffff86 with #c32700. Closest websafe color is: #cc9933.

#e19343 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e19343 has RGB values of R:225, G:147, B:67 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.35, Y:0.7, K:0.12. Its decimal value is 14783299.
